The
Global Alliance is confronting the challenge posed by obesity and
chronic disease by developing the first global action programme
to address the issues to tackle prevention with a special focus
on childhood obesity. It incorporates five major non-governmental
organizations (NGOs) working closely with the World Health Organization
(WHO), with a dedicated network of active members around the world:

The Alliance is sustained through the voluntary efforts of its NGO partners and national and regional NGO networks. Financial support to establish the Global Prevention Alliance was received in 2005 from the Fondation Lucie et André Chagnon in Montréal, Quebec, Canada; subsequently a small travel grant was donated in 2006 by Abbott Laboratories, Chicago, USA.
